One thing people forget with all the MCA re-writing Mitsoda's writing. Mitsoda talked a good set of writing, with some neat ideas about making it akin to Syriana. Some of that seems to have made the final product - particularly the part about how the villain is trying to make money off a cold war, but if you gather enough intel from the right people you can work out that he's screwed up and is actually going to start a hot war (providing one of 2 means for turning a particular 'boss' over to your side in one of the end fights).

But the few examples we have of Mitsoda's writing are really nothing special - frankly, I can see why they were re-written. That's not an insult to Mitsoda - the script would probably have gone through about 10 revisions before the final product, and he left before that process really got under way, so at best they had an early draft. At that point, a rewrite is basically all you can do, and you're better off doing it allowing the new writer to do his own thing rather than trying to imitate a rather early draft of someone else's idea.
